The Worshipful Master of Duncombe Lodge No. 1486 W.Bro. James Rowland thanks W.Bro. Chris Bird (Provincial Grand Mentor) for his presentation on Mentoring and its relation to the Members’ Pathway at their March 2024 meeting.

The first part of the presentation considered the role of the Personal Mentor in supporting a Brother on his masonic journey. This is a very important role as we must keep the Brethren engaged with the life of the Lodge and help them understand our fraternity. It was stressed that as masons we are All mentors, and we should all help in this task and leave no Brother standing alone. The Lodge Mentor oversees the Mentoring process in the Lodge and the Provincial Mentoring Team provide the supporting documents and advice when called upon.

The second part considered how The Members’ Pathway contains a lot of practical information on the Mentoring process (i.e. Engagement) but also Lodge Planning, Attraction of new members and the Retreval of those who choose to leave.
